Choosing Your Battlefield: The Best Online Casinos for Irish Players
The first step, as always, is selecting the right platform. In Ireland, we’re fortunate to have a wide array of options, but not all are created equal. Here’s what to look for when choosing an online casino:
- Licensing and Regulation: This is paramount. Ensure the casino is licensed by a reputable authority,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). These licenses guarantee fair play and player protection. Always check the casino’s footer for licensing information.
- Game Selection: A diverse game library is essential. Look for casinos that offer a wide range of slots, table games (blackjack, roulette, poker, baccarat), and live dealer options. The more variety, the better, as it allows you to explore different strategies and find games that suit your style.
- Software Providers: Top-tier casinos partner with leading software providers like NetEnt, Microgaming, Evolution Gaming, and Playtech. These providers guarantee high-quality graphics, smooth gameplay, and fair outcomes.
- Bonuses and Promotions: While you’re not a newbie chasing sign-up bonuses, keep an eye out for reload bonuses, loyalty programs, and VIP schemes. These can provide extra value and enhance your playing experience. Read the terms and conditions carefully to understand the wagering requirements.
- Payment Options: Ensure the casino offers convenient and secure payment methods that you’re comfortable with. Look for options like Visa, Mastercard, e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), and bank transfers. Check for any transaction fees and processing times.
- Customer Support: Responsive and helpful customer support is crucial. Look for casinos that offer 24/7 support via live chat, email, and phone. Test their responsiveness by sending a quick query before you deposit.

Slots Savvy
Even for slots, there’s more than meets the eye. Familiarise yourself with the Return to Player (RTP) percentage of each game. Choose slots with higher RTPs for better long-term returns. Understand volatility – high volatility slots offer bigger payouts but less frequently, while low volatility slots offer smaller, more frequent wins. Manage your bankroll accordingly.

Bankroll Management: The Cornerstone of Success
This is where the pros truly shine. Effective bankroll management is the key to longevity and consistent results. Here’s your checklist: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you’re willing to spend and stick to it. Never chase losses.
- Divide Your Bankroll: Allocate a specific amount for each session or game.
- Set Betting Limits: Decide on the maximum amount you’ll bet per hand or spin. This helps prevent impulsive decisions.
- Track Your Results: Keep a record of your wins and losses to monitor your performance and identify areas for improvement.
- Know When to Walk Away: Set win and loss limits for each session. When you reach either limit, stop playing.
